Negotiate with insurers to improve terms and coverage **Description** --------------- The selected candidate will join the Placement team and be responsible for **managing new quotations, leading market submissions, coordinating renewals, and analyzing technical proposals** received from insurers. The primary objective of this role is to ensure competitive, technically sound placements aligned with client needs and company standards. **Key Responsibilities:** **1\. Quotation and Technical Analysis** * Manage **new quotations**, gathering required information from the sales team or client. * Prepare **technical documentation** to be sent to insurers for new business or renewal processes. * Analyze **received proposals**, identifying differences in coverage, exclusions, and financial terms. * Produce clear, accurate, and decision-oriented **technical comparisons**. **2\. Market Submissions** * Coordinate and execute **end-to-end market submissions**, contacting insurers, sending slips or risk summaries, and following up to obtain proposals. * Negotiate with insurers to improve terms, coverage, sub-limits, and premiums where necessary. * Ensure market responses are received within agreed timelines and meet required technical quality standards. **3\. Renewals** * Manage the **renewal process**, from information gathering through to soliciting proposals. * Monitor expiry dates, alert on critical deadlines, and maintain an updated renewal pipeline. * Prepare final documents and internal/commercial proposals for the business development team. **4\. Operational Coordination with Insurers** * Request technical clarifications, certificates, endorsements, or additional information. * Manage policy issuance, special conditions, premium receipts, and certificates. * Verify that documentation issued by insurers matches quoted terms and agreed conditions. **5\. Documentation Management and Reporting** * Maintain internal systems up to date with quotation status, renewals, received proposals, and market activity. * Systematically archive all documentation issued and received throughout the placement process. **Qualifications** ------------------ **Requirements** * Prior experience in brokerage, insurance broking, and/or insurance companies, focused on CORPORATE business. * Knowledge of corporate lines: General Liability, Environmental Liability, Property Damage, Transportation, Professional Liability, Cyber, D&O, TRC, etc. * Ability to interpret policies, analyze coverage, and identify technical differences. * High level of organization and attention to detail. * Proficient use of Excel and management tools. * Languages: Spanish and English. **Key Competencies** * Technical and analytical orientation. * Ability to negotiate and manage multiple insurers simultaneously. * Capacity to work under tight deadlines. * Clear and effective communication with both insurers and internal teams.
